This is from a pattern by Grampa. The portrait was stack cut, Four layers of 1/8" Baltic birch with a backer board of 1/8" oak plywood stained red Mahogany.
450 inside cuts. Cut with Olsen 2/0R and flying Dutchman NS 2/0 blades.
I built the frame from 5/8" Red Oak. The portrait and backer is glued into the frame, then soaked in a 50/50 Mixture of boiled linseed oil and mineral spirits. I have not applied a top coat yet as the oil is not dry yet, but I will use Deft semi gloss spray lacquer
